pyproject.toml
← Index pyproject.toml ini
[tool.black]
line-length = 120
target-version = ['py38']
include = '\.pyi?$'
extend-exclude = '''
/(
  # directories
  \.eggs
  | \.git
  | \.hg
  | \.mypy_cache
  | \.tox
  | \.venv
  | build
  | dist
  | venv
)/
'''

[tool.isort]
profile = "black"
line_length = 120
multi_line_output = 3
include_trailing_comma = true
force_grid_wrap = 0
use_parentheses = true
ensure_newline_before_comments = true

[tool.flake8]
max-line-length = 120
ignore = ["E501", "W503", "E203", "F401"]
exclude = [
    "__pycache__",
    ".git",
    "venv",
    "build",
    "dist",
    "*.egg-info",
]

[tool.pylint.messages_control]
disable = [
    "C0114",  # missing-module-docstring
    "C0115",  # missing-class-docstring
    "C0116",  # missing-function-docstring
    "C0103",  # invalid-name
    "R0903",  # too-few-public-methods
    "R0913",  # too-many-arguments
    "R0914",  # too-many-locals
    "R0915",  # too-many-statements
]

[tool.pylint.format]
max-line-length = 120

# ============================================================================
# Pytest Configuration
# ============================================================================
[tool.pytest.ini_options]
testpaths = ["tests/unit", "tests/integration"]
python_files = ["test_*.py"]
python_classes = ["Test*"]
python_functions = ["test_*"]

# Default options: verbose, show locals on failure, strict markers
addopts = [
    "-v",
    "--strict-markers",
    "--tb=short",
]

# Custom markers for selective test execution
markers = [
    "unit: Pure unit tests - no external deps, no disk I/O, fast (< 1s each)",
    "integration: Integration tests - use real test binaries on disk",
    "slow: Tests that take > 5s (e.g. entropy on large files, full extraction pipelines)",
    "pe: Tests specific to PE binary analysis",
    "elf: Tests specific to ELF binary analysis",
    "macho: Tests specific to Mach-O binary analysis",
    "apk: Tests specific to APK binary analysis",
    "exporters: Tests for database exporters (ClickHouse, Elasticsearch, Print)",
    "dataclass: Tests for dataclass construction and field validation",
    "binja: Tests for Binary Ninja decompiler extractors (mocked, no license needed)",
]
